What are the load-bearing capacities of eucalyptus outdoor benches?
Eucalyptus outdoor benches are renowned for their durability and natural resistance to weather, making them a popular choice for gardens, patios, and public spaces. But how much weight can they actually support?
The load-bearing capacity of a eucalyptus bench depends on factors like wood thickness, design, and construction quality. On average, a well-built eucalyptus bench can hold between 300 to 500 pounds (136 to 227 kg) when evenly distributed. Thicker slats and reinforced joints enhance stability, while benches with metal frames or additional supports may handle even higher weights.
Eucalyptus wood is naturally strong and dense, offering excellent structural integrity. However, prolonged exposure to heavy loads or uneven weight distribution can lead to wear over time. For longevity, avoid exceeding the recommended weight limit and maintain the bench with regular sealing or oiling.
In summary, eucalyptus outdoor benches are sturdy and reliable, ideal for everyday use. Always check manufacturer specifications for precise load-bearing details to ensure safety and durability.
